Emily Picarello - Insider Trading & Ownership

Entity
Individual
Location
804 Carnegie Center, Princeton, NJ
Summary
The estimated net worth of Emily Picarello is at least $739K dollars as of August 3, 2023. Emily Picarello is the Vice Pres & Corp Controller of NRG ENERGY, INC. and owns shares of NRG ENERGY, INC. (NRG) stock worth about $739K.
All Insider Reports
All Insider Reports

Ownership of Emily Picarello

Insider Transactions Reported by Emily Picarello:

* An asterisk sign (*) next to the price indicates that the price is likely invalid.